Output 62d7f3053fe6b038457e2f3d6d4ec1fcb0ba140dc0352113cb1a00cf3d9dbe9b:2

value
47460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fddfe3a2e75d981fcee39b4d35db201d108ffb38 OP_EQUAL
address
3QqP6Au9xr48Y2ZuL7e3GE8fTdxqngQW2Y
transaction
62d7f3053fe6b038457e2f3d6d4ec1fcb0ba140dc0352113cb1a00cf3d9dbe9b
spent
true